Footballers' Trust Report
In December, 2024, to mark five years since the launch of Footballers' Trust, the PFA published it's first Footballers' Trust Report, highlighting the impact of its charitable arm.
The report revealed that Footballers' Trust has contributed over $500,000 to 24 charities over its first five years.
Player Survey Roadshow
In 2023, the PFA's annual surveys of A-League Women and Men players were enhanced to include index scores for each clubs' performance in a number of key areas, from facilities to club culture.
After three seasons, this data has provided valuable insights into club performance and player satisfaction trends across the leagues.
Each season the PFA presents this data to the APL and clubs to drive improvements where required and celebrate successes where deserved.
